Welcome to the Rocky Mountain Chapter of CMS! Established in 1986, we are geographically the largest CMS chapter, with membership ranging throughout Colorado, eastern Idaho, eastern Montana, New Mexico, Wyoming, western North Dakota, northwestern South Dakota, Utah, Alberta, and Saskatchewan.

Our annual conferences attract a variety of scholars from all over the continent, with paper presentations, lecture-recitals, concerts of works by CMS composers and performers, common-topic roundtable, and other offerings, as well as a keynote speaker at our annual business-meeting luncheon. Often held in Denver or along the Front Range, our conferences are generally easily reached and affordable. We plan our conference schedules to allow for plenty of time for networking and connecting with colleagues from all over the region and beyond.
